Star-Spangled
Blueberry Parfaits 1 loaf (103/4 ounces) frozen reduced-fat pound cake 1/4 cup red currant jelly or other red fruit jam 2 containers (6 ounces each) lowfat vanilla yogurt 2 cups fresh blueberries With a serrated knife, cut 14 slices, 1/4-inch thick, from pound cake; reserve remaining cake for another use. Spread 7 of the slices with jelly; top with plain slices; trim off and discard crusts. With a 11/4 inch star-shaped cookie cutter, cut a star from four sandwiches; set aside. Cut sandwich trimmings and remaining whole sandwiches into 3/4-inch squares. Into four 8-ounce parfait or wine glasses, place half the cake squares, half the blueberries, and 11/2 containers yogurt, dividing equally. Top with the remaining cake squares and blueberries. Spoon dollops of the remaining yogurt on top of each parfait; top each with a star and serve. Yield: 4 servings Note: Other shape cookie cutters may be used. Small cookie cutters can be found at most craft and houseware stores, or go to www.surlatable.com. |
